Transaction 761dcb9c3e087715b0ff8d159f92d21f5eff6ea68ff76a8920db3d18be6ae9a0
1 Input
1 Output
-
761dcb9c3e087715b0ff8d159f92d21f5eff6ea68ff76a8920db3d18be6ae9a0:0
- value
- 151656
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ffb115bbb5154dd3cbf3b6a5afa0b5ffbe10692c OP_EQUAL
- address
- 3QzzNXy9w7DgYTQDuANFosd8Un1oCi72v8